The Technical Advantage: PUA Encoding

Aesthetics are crucial, but functionality determines how easily a designer can bring their vision to life. One of the most significant practical benefits of Roseta is its PUA (Private Use Area) encoding. For those unfamiliar with typography technicalities, this feature is a game-changer. Standard fonts often limit users to basic characters, forcing designers to use complex workaround software to access alternate glyphs, swashes, or ligatures.

With Roseta's PUA encoding, all amazing glyphs and ligatures are accessible directly within standard design applications like Adobe Illustrator, Photoshop, InDesign, and even Microsoft Word. This means a designer can simply type a character code or select an alternate from the glyph panel to instantly transform a standard letter into a flourishing masterpiece. This ease of access streamlines the workflow, allowing creatives to experiment with different variations of the font without breaking their stride. It empowers users to create unique, custom-looking typographic compositions without needing advanced scripting knowledge.

Integrating Roseta into Modern Workflows

In today's fast-paced design environment, efficiency is just as important as quality. Roseta fits seamlessly into modern workflows because it reduces the time spent on manual vector adjustments. When a font naturally provides the variation and balance that a designer would otherwise have to draw by hand, project turnaround times improve significantly.

For social media managers and content creators, Roseta offers a way to maintain a consistent, high-end aesthetic across platforms. Instagram stories, Pinterest pins, and YouTube thumbnails benefit greatly from the font's readability and style. Because the strokes are thick and balanced, the text remains legible even on small mobile screens, a common failure point for many delicate script fonts.

Furthermore, the font's adaptability allows it to pair beautifully with other typefaces. While Roseta shines as a display font for headings and logos, it complements clean, geometric sans-serifs or classic body text serifs. This pairing capability is essential for creating comprehensive brand guidelines where hierarchy is key. A headline in Roseta draws the eye, while a simple sans-serif subhead provides the necessary context, creating a harmonious visual dialogue.
